Popeyes Cajun Rice Beef (Printable Version)

Fluffy rice cooked with seasoned ground beef, bell peppers, and Cajun spices for rich southern flavor.

# Ingredients:

→ Rice

01 - 200 grams long grain white rice

→ Meat

02 - 250 grams lean ground beef

→ Vegetables

03 - 120 grams diced bell pepper
04 - 100 grams finely diced onion

→ Liquids

05 - 480 milliliters beef broth, low sodium preferred

→ Spices

06 - 1 teaspoon garlic powder
07 - 1 tablespoon Creole or Cajun seasoning
08 - ⅓ teaspoon cayenne pepper (optional)
09 - ½ teaspoon celery seed
10 - ½ teaspoon freshly ground black pepper

# Steps:

01 - Heat a large skillet over medium heat and add ground beef, diced onion, and bell pepper. Cook, stirring often, for about 10 minutes until beef is fully browned and vegetables are softened. Break up the meat for a fine texture.
02 - Add garlic powder, Cajun seasoning, cayenne pepper, celery seed, and black pepper to the skillet. Stir thoroughly to evenly coat the meat and aromatics, releasing their fragrant flavors.
03 - Pour in the beef broth and raise the heat to bring to a gentle boil. Stir in the long grain rice, then immediately reduce heat to low. Once the liquid settles, cover the skillet tightly and simmer undisturbed for 20 to 25 minutes until the rice is tender and liquid is absorbed.
04 - Remove the lid and gently fluff the rice with a fork to separate the grains. Check for doneness and adjust seasoning if desired. If there is excess liquid, cook for an additional minute uncovered. Serve hot.

# Notes:

01 - To intensify flavor, briefly toast the rice with browned beef before adding broth. Let the rice rest covered off heat for 5 minutes before fluffing for perfect texture.
02 - Leftovers keep well in an airtight container for up to four days in the refrigerator and reheat gently with a splash of broth or water.
